Cavin proteins: New players in the caveolae field [PDF]

open access: yesBiochimie, 2011
Caveolae are specialized lipid microdomains, forming small invaginations in the plasma membrane, known to be implicated in multiple functions including lipid storage, cell signaling and endocytosis. Formation of these wide flask-shaped invaginations is dependent on the expression of a caveolar coat protein, namely caveolin.

Liposome Binding Assay to Characterize the Structure and Function of Cavin Proteins. [PDF]

open access: yesMethods in molecular biology, 2020
Protein-protein and protein-lipid interactions play important roles in the assembly of protein coats that regulate membrane organization, signaling, and trafficking in eukaryotic cells. Caveolae are plasma membrane invaginations that are formed by a protein coat consisting of caveolin and cavin protein complexes.
